The Birmingham, UK, technical metal quintet's second full-length album, Hikari, translates to 'Light' in English and represents their current mindset, illuminating major strides in the group's sonic vocabulary. Following a lyrical and musical theme rooted in Samurai mythology, the 11-track album blends traditional Japanese instruments with Oceans Ate Alaska's dynamic flare. With the first single 'Covert,' the fast drums, fast riffs, heavy sections and catchy sections delivers elements that are quintessentially Oceans Ate Alaska, all the while showcasing new vocalist Jake Noakes' talent with a wide variety of vocal parts. Ultimately, Hikari means both a new 'light' for Oceans Ate Alaska and heavy music at large.

Tracklist:

  1. Benzaiten
  2. Sarin
  3. Covert
  4. Hansha
  5. Deadweight
  6. Veridical
  7. Entrapment
  8. Hikari
  9. Birth-Marked
  10. Ukiyo
  11. Escapist
